Pixel 6 owners who use multiple profiles run into problems with Android 14
If you are a proud owner of the Pixel 6 and use multiple profiles, you might be experiencing some frustrating problems with the new Android 14 update. Reports are surfacing online about locked-down storage and crashing launchers, particularly from Pixel 6, 6A, and 6 Pro users. Some users have even reported losing access to internal storage, resulting in a complete loss of data. Multiple user accounts seem to be a common denominator in these issues. Our own writer, Umar Shakir, attempted to replicate the problem on his Pixel 6A and encountered multiple crashes and UI errors when using a new account. However, switching back to the original account resolved the issues. While we reached out to Google for comment, their response remains unknown at this time.
